Leica M-A
The Leica M-A is the ultimate expression of pure, mechanical photography. It has no light meter, no battery, and no electronicsjust a precision-engineered tool for capturing images. It is designed for the photographer who wants total control and a distraction-free experience. Built to last for generations, it is a masterpiece of German engineering. Minolta X-700
The Minolta X-700 is a fantastic, underrated SLR that offers a great balance of features and ease of use. It features a bright viewfinder, a reliable 'Program' mode, and access to the excellent Minolta MD lens ecosystem.
